Cross-site request forgery in Jolokia - CVE-2018-10899

Published: August 9, 2019


Vulnerability identifier: #VU20034
CSH Severity: Medium
CVSS v4: 5.1 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:A/VC:L/VI:L/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N]
CVE-ID: CVE-2018-10899
CWE-ID: CWE-352
Exploitation vector: Remote access
Exploit availability: No public exploit available

Vulnerability details

The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to perform cross-site request forgery attacks.

The vulnerability exists due to insufficient validation of the HTTP request origin. A remote attacker can trick the victim to visit a specially crafted web page and perform arbitrary actions on behalf of the victim on the vulnerable website and compromise the application.


Affected software

Jolokia
JBoss A-MQ
Fuse

How to mitigate CVE-2018-10899

Install update from vendor's website.

Jolokia - update to 1.6.1
Fuse - update to 7.4.0
